摘要
The aim of the present work is to determine the influence of TiB2 coating on the friction parameters in sliding pairs under lubricated friction conditions. The TiB2 coating deposited on modified surface layers of ring specimens made of 46Cr2 steel were matched under test conditions with counterparts made of CuPb30 bearing alloys. The tested sliding pairs were lubricated with 15W/40 mineral oil and 5W/40 synthetic engine oil. The lubrication of friction area with mineral oil causes the reduction of friction force and temperature in the friction area, whereas the lubrication with synthetic oil reduces the wear of the bearing and the changes in the geometrical structure of the cooperating friction pair elements. Lubrication of the friction area in the start-up phase of the friction pair by mineral oil causes faster stabilization of the friction conditions in the contact area than in case of lubrication of the friction pair by the synthetic oil.
